Growth Factors of electric vehicle (EV) HVAC Market

The global electric vehicle (EV) HVAC market is gaining strong momentum, driven by the rapid expansion of electric mobility and increasing demand for advanced thermal management systems. The market was valued at USD 9.52 billion in 2025 and is projected to grow to USD 11.41 billion in 2026, reaching USD 29.35 billion by 2034. This steady growth reflects the rising importance of efficient heating, ventilation, and air conditioning (HVAC) systems in enhancing vehicle performance, passenger comfort, and battery efficiency.

EV HVAC systems are specifically designed to regulate cabin temperature, ensure air quality, and maintain optimal thermal conditions for batteries and electronic components. Unlike conventional systems, EV HVAC solutions rely on electrically driven compressors, heat pumps, and energy-efficient cooling technologies.

Market Trends

A key trend shaping the EV HVAC market is the increasing adoption of heat pump technology. Heat pumps are significantly more energy-efficient than traditional resistive heating systems, helping to extend vehicle range by reducing battery consumption. Automakers are actively integrating advanced heat pump systems that utilize ambient air and waste heat from vehicle components.

Another notable trend is the development of compact and modular HVAC architectures, allowing better space utilization and improved vehicle design flexibility. Additionally, the growing use of eco-friendly refrigerants and smart climate control systems is enhancing sustainability and user experience.

Market Drivers

The primary driver of the EV HVAC market is the surging global demand for electric vehicles. As governments enforce strict emission regulations and promote electrification through incentives, EV adoption continues to rise, directly increasing demand for HVAC systems.

Technological advancements in battery thermal management and cabin climate control are also contributing to market growth. Modern EVs are equipped with advanced features such as regenerative braking, connected systems, and driver assistance technologies, all of which require efficient thermal management.

Furthermore, increasing consumer preference for comfort and luxury features in vehicles is pushing manufacturers to develop high-performance HVAC systems that offer enhanced climate control and improved passenger experience.

Market Restraints

Despite positive growth, the market faces certain challenges. One major restraint is the impact of HVAC systems on vehicle range. Since HVAC systems consume battery power, their usage can significantly reduce driving range, especially in extreme weather conditions.

Range anxiety remains a concern among EV users, as energy-intensive HVAC operations may limit travel distance. For instance, extreme temperatures can lead to a considerable drop in EV range when heating or cooling systems are heavily used. This factor may influence consumer behavior and limit HVAC usage, thereby affecting market growth.

Segmentation Analysis

By vehicle type, the passenger car segment dominates the market, accounting for 88.69% share in 2026. The rapid increase in electric passenger car production and new model launches are driving demand for HVAC systems. Commercial vehicles also contribute significantly due to the rise of electric logistics and fleet operations.

By technology, the automatic HVAC segment leads the market with an 80.98% share in 2026. Advanced automation, sensor integration, and AI-based climate control systems are enhancing efficiency and user convenience. Manual systems hold a smaller share due to their lower cost and simpler design.

By component, the compressor segment dominates, accounting for 39.35% share in 2026, as it is essential for refrigerant circulation and overall HVAC operation. Other components such as condensers and evaporators also play critical roles in system efficiency.

By propulsion type, battery electric vehicles (BEVs) hold the largest share at 71.95% in 2026, driven by increasing adoption of zero-emission vehicles and strong market demand.

Regional Insights

Asia Pacific dominates the global EV HVAC market, holding a 51.89% share in 2025, with a market value of USD 4.94 billion. The region benefits from strong EV production, robust supply chains, and high adoption rates in countries such as China, Japan, and South Korea.

Europe holds a significant share of 30.88% in 2025, supported by strict emission regulations and government initiatives promoting sustainable mobility. North America accounts for 15.76% share in 2025, driven by technological advancements and increasing EV adoption. The U.S. market is expected to witness notable growth in the coming years.

Competitive Landscape

The market is highly competitive, with key players such as DENSO Corporation, Valeo SA, Hanon Systems, and MAHLE GmbH focusing on research and development, product innovation, and strategic partnerships. Companies are expanding their global presence and enhancing their product portfolios to meet evolving industry demands.
